Gregory Dale Cornish, a resident of White Cloud, MI, passed away on Sunday, February 1, 2026, at the age of 72. Born in Clawson, Michigan, on July 9, 1953, Gregory was a spirited soul whose life was a tapestry of hard work, creativity, and the love of family and nature.

Gregory was a man of many talents, dedicating much of his professional life to roles including welder, machine operator, photographer, and fabricator. He even found joy in the unique endeavor of crafting hot tubs from scratch. His hands were never idle, always creating, mending, and improving the world around him which included, fabricating, and dabbling in the oil wells industry as well. Outside of work, Gregory immersed himself in projects around the home. He enjoyed playing the harmonica, singing and writing poems. When he wasn't camping, he adored spending time with his grandchildren, imparting wisdom, laughter, and love.

Gregory leaves behind a loving family who will continue to cherish his memory. He is survived by his beloved children, Olivia Cornish and Lindsey Brace; his precious grandchildren, Helios Brace and Freya Griff; and his devoted siblings, Karen (T.L.) Lowe, Gary (Michelle) Cornish, Deb (George) Bright, Jeff (Cathy) Cornish, and Kevin (Jeanette) Cornish. He is also fondly remembered by many nieces and nephews. Gregory was preceded in death by his brother, Dwayne (Carmen) Cornish, and his sister, Cheryl Lehman.

The family will announce a celebration of life at a later date. Arrangements have been entrusted to Crandell Funeral Home - White Cloud Chapel.
